Lucas Digne has confirmed transfer links away from Aston Villa to Galatasaray are untrue.

Directly replying to the tweet, the Frenchman hilariously confirmed that any reports were incorrect.

He said: "Sorry but no true"

The Villa left-back followed this up with three laugh-cry emojis to force home what he thinks of these rumours.

Lucas Digne responds to Aston Villa exit rumours

There has been no secret that the Villans have been keen to get the former France international's wages off the books at Villa Park.

A move away looked to be going to happen but the 31-year-old returned to the Midlands and had a role to play last year under Unai Emery.

Moving closer to the Premier League opener against West Ham, it appeared that a move to Turkyie was moving closer for Digne.

Now that the full-back has dismissed these links, he has every chance to feature at the London Stadium in under two weeks' time.

Considering that he has appearances for Barcelona, PSG, and Roma on his CV for European competitions, the Frenchman could prove to be a useful squad member next season.

The Villans do appear to be looking to move the defender on but as it stands no move appears to be on the cards which may prove to be positive.
